Output 31d5fba9738e16e80eaca76be547b25cfb4730ae036a73796b87290e8e1faa6a:223

value
259158
script pubkey
OP_0 OP_PUSHBYTES_20 84358568d718b94ca5387ca27b885132a88a0f30
address
bc1qss6c26xhrzu5effc0j38hzz3x25g5resl28rgz
transaction
31d5fba9738e16e80eaca76be547b25cfb4730ae036a73796b87290e8e1faa6a